The prodigal pup

Wee Harry is home again.

He went away for a couple of weeks to visit his Auntie Jules in Perth, to adjust his slightly bolshy attitude and learn about his Scottish heritage from Jules and the Great Scot Samroc.

Apparently he had a lovely time, sleeping on the bed and couch, terrorising his half-sister Diva and her bestie Mini, and just hanging with Samroc, who is the coolest of dogs. Jules worked her usual canine magic, and Harry is now housetrained, sits on command and woofs with a wee accent. He wasn't all that thrilled to come home with us but he's getting used to it, with a little TLC. As we speak, Harry and his brothers are happily trashing my back verandah. Aw, sweet.

The FlyBoys are doing well. JJ switched on to sheep while Mike/Tig/Badger were here, and he's been mad for them since. He works like Fly, so far- all head-down/tail-down concentration. Elvis was completely uninterested at his first exposure, and Finbar was interested but unsure.

Personality-wise, they are all gorgeous, friendly pups. They love toys and will tug and fetch balls until their little legs fall off. JJ is a competitive little sod and a bit of a resource guarder, while Elvis couldn't care less about status or stuff, he just wants to run!!! Fin is somewhere in the middle.

In structure, El is going to be a whippet, all legs and ridiculous crossover ears, while JJ and Fin are more solid, and Harry is still the biggest and tallest.
